57. The chronicles of Prydain by Lloyd Alexander, anything by Bill Peet
books by Margaret Henry (during that horse loving phase), the Hobbit, picture books like "I can't, said the ant", and the Ms. Squirrel series (parents magazine press). "the ice cream cone coot", "Bambi's Children"and "Perri" by Felix Salten. There must be piles more. I spent most of my childhood with my nose stuck in a book.
